San Francisco Giants Betting Preview

The San Francisco Giants are 54-55 on the year and play the Pirates, Nationals, and Padres next. The San Francisco Giants are batting .232 on the season, have a .310 OBP, and a .373 slugging percentage. The San Francisco Giants’ pitching staff has a 3.63 ERA and a 1.28 WHIP. Heliot Ramos leads the San Francisco Giants with 110 hits and 50 RBI, while Jung Hoo Lee and Willy Adames have combined for 191 hits and 100 RBI.

Robbie Ray gets the ball for the San Francisco Giants, and he is 9-5 with a 2.93 ERA and 134 strikeouts this season. Ray is 4-2 with a 3.43 ERA and 40 strikeouts in his career against the New York Mets.

New York Mets Betting Preview

The New York Mets are 62-47 on the year and play the Guardians, Brewers, and Braves next. The New York Mets are batting .241 on the season, have a .319 OBP, and a .409 slugging percentage. The New York Mets pitching staff has a 3.58 ERA and a 1.31 WHIP. Francisco Lindor leads the New York Mets with 107 hits and 59 RBI, while Pete Alonso and Brandon Nimmo have combined for 207 hits and 141 RBI.

David Peterson gets the ball for the New York Mets, and he is 7-4 with a 2.83 ERA and 101 strikeouts this season. Peterson is 2-1 with a 4.71 ERA and 21 strikeouts in his career against the San Francisco Giants.

Mets vs Giants Prediction

Ray has been dealing this season with a 2.93 ERA and 1.14 WHIP, but it doesn’t matter how well he pitches, given the way the Giants have played in the second half. The Giants are watching their season slip through their fingers. The Mets are coming off a bad series, but Peterson has a 2.83 ERA and 1.25 WHIP on the season, and he has a 1.91 ERA in 61.1 home innings. At home with an all-star on the bump, I’m rolling with the Mets on Friday night.
